一般描述

这款低流量泵流量泵轻便紧凑(4 盎司,7 英寸高),带有阻燃盒,可方便地装入衬衫口袋中。吸附剂管与泵的入口直接相连。PAS-500 采样器用途广泛,适合安装在直径 6 mm 和 8 mm 的两种管上。流量范围为 5-200 立方厘米/分钟。使用可选的低流量接头可在 20 立方厘米/分钟的条件下采样。

该装置的电源为方便使用和更换的 9 伏电池。全流量调节功能可保证即使在电池电压下降的情况下也可为泵提供稳定的电压。该采样器本身非常安全,但不适合在爆炸性环境中采样(未定级)。该设计在电池电路中设有限流电阻,可防止发生短路火花的危险。经过 CE 认证

  3. What is the flow-rate range for Product No. 24865, PAS Micro Air Sampler with Low Flow Orifice?

    Product No. 24865 is capable of sampling flow-rates of 5 to 25ml/min
